Root Admin Phil Lilley Posted March 8, 2016 Root Admin Posted March 8, 2016 Got out and quickly took a bunch of pictures of the lake while the water is off today. The Narrows - channel is much narrower and in places more shallow than before. Gravel is out of the water on the edge, something I've never seen. Lots of wood stick ups on the flat itself. Lookout Island - the area above the island - there looks to be a chute of moving water but couldn't tell for sure. If it is, it should be like rebar or Trophy Run chute which would be excellent! The island is much bigger too. Stopped at the Narrows and walked back behind. There were fish in pools and they were hungry. Rebar isn't as defined as before. Water bleeds off in many directions, not the big chute that was there before. Outlet #1. Trophy Run Chute is impressive! It's what Rebar used to be but bigger. This may be the place to fish from now on. View from the top of the dam. Next image is undated but shows the difference between now and then. The gravel bar at Rebar is much smaller now. Rebar chute doesn't run by the stump but dumps in above it and turns towards it. Undated photo off Facebook. Grumpy53, marcus and BilletHead 3
